As outlined in its 2025 Work Programme, the Commission will present on the 11th of March a ‘New Common Approach on Returns’. The focus will be on a new legislative framework aimed at accelerating and simplifying the return process, alongside work with third countries to strengthen return and readmission.

With negotiations on the file expected to start soon, the European Policy Centre (EPC) and the Egmont Institute are organizing a public event “An outlook on the EU’s new approach on returns” to take stock of key questions related to the EU’s return framework.  

This event will be divided into two panel discussions that will unpack the proposal and reflect more broadly on the EU’s new approach, placing equal attention on legal, political, and operational implications.

The discussion will bring together experts from European institutions, and intergovernmental and civil society organizations.
